Understanding Precision CNC Machining

CNC machining, or Computer Numerical Control machining, refers to the automated control of machining tools through a computer program. This advanced technology allows for the precise shaping of metal parts by removing material from a solid block, creating components that meet exact specifications with impeccable fidelity. Precision CNC machining shops utilize state-of-the-art machinery and cutting-edge software to ensure that every product manufactured achieves the highest possible standards.

Key Features of a Precision CNC Machining Shop

  • High Accuracy: CNC machining provides a level of precision that is difficult to achieve with manual methods, often within tolerances of +/- 0.001 inches.
  • Repeatability: Once a CNC machining process is programmed, it can produce the same part with identical specifications multiple times without variation.
  • Versatility: CNC machines can handle a wide array of materials, including metals like aluminum, steel, brass, and even non-metals such as plastics.
  • Efficiency: CNC machining shops operate at high speeds, reducing the time needed for production and optimizing workflows.
  • Complex Designs: These machines can effortlessly create intricate designs that would be exceedingly difficult to produce by hand.

How a Precision CNC Machining Shop Ensures Quality

At a precision CNC machining shop, quality assurance is implemented at every stage of the manufacturing process. This involves:

  • Material Inspection: Quality begins with sourcing the right materials. Suppliers must meet strict criteria and undergo inspections to ensure the integrity of the materials used.
  • Process Monitoring: Continuous monitoring of the machining process ensures that any deviations from specifications are immediately addressed.
  • Post-Production Testing: Finished parts undergo rigorous testing, including dimensional analysis, surface integrity checks, and strength assessments to verify compliance with quality standards.
  • Certifications: Many precision CNC machining shops maintain ISO certifications, demonstrating their commitment to quality management systems.

Applications of Precision CNC Machining

The applications of precision CNC machining are vast and varied, spanning numerous industries. Here are some key sectors where CNC machining plays a pivotal role:

Aerospace Industry

The aerospace sector relies heavily on precision-engineered components. Parts such as turbine blades, brackets, and fittings must withstand extreme conditions while adhering to rigorous safety regulations.

Automotive Sector

In automotive manufacturing, precision CNC machining is critical for producing components like engine blocks, transmission parts, and intricate dashboard elements. The ability to achieve high tolerances ensures optimal performance and safety.

Medical Device Manufacturing

Medical devices require the utmost precision for functionality and patient safety. CNC machining produces surgical instruments, implants, and other critical components where reliability is essential.

Electronics Industry

In electronics, precision parts are vital for devices ranging from computers to mobile phones. The ability to create complex geometries with small dimensions is a hallmark of precision CNC machining.
